Title: Innovator of Nonvolatile Semiconductor Memory: Norio Ootani

Introduction: Norio Ootani is a distinguished inventor based in Yokkaishi,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of semiconductor memory technologies, with a notable portfolio that includes two patented innovations. His work focuses primarily on improving the functionality and reliability of nonvolatile memory devices.

Latest Patents: Ootani's latest patents demonstrate his expertise in NAND-type memory technologies. The first patent describes a "NAND type memory with dummy cells adjacent to select transistors being biased at different voltage during data erase." This innovative nonvolatile semiconductor memory device incorporates electrically rewritable nonvolatile memory cells connected in series, featuring a select gate transistor. A unique aspect of this design is the use of a dummy cell, located adjacent to the select gate transistor, which is utilized during data erasure while being subjected to a different bias voltage compared to the other memory cells.

His second patent, titled "Nonvolatile semiconductor memory device and manufacturing method therefor," outlines a comprehensive design for a semiconductor memory device that includes at least one MOS transistor in a peripheral circuit. It describes various components such as a semiconductor substrate, isolation insulating films, a floating gate, and self-aligned source and drain regions, highlighting the intricate architecture that enhances memory performance and efficiency.
